One thought would be to copy and use the keps from any geostationary
satellite visible from your location. At least the Doppler would not be
shifting.

> Since I use the same radio (Icom IC-910H) for both satellite and local
> UHF/VHF repeaters, I’d like to be able to have SatPC32 automatically
> switch over the radio to satellite mode when a satellite is in view, and
> switch back to the repeater after LOS.
>
> I seems it should be possible to use “Automatic sat change ON” and have a
> dummy satellite in the satellite list configured to a local repeater. When
> a real satellite comes into view, SatPC32 would switch to that and when no
> real satellites are in view, the dummy satellite (repeater) would become
> active.
>
> My first idea would be to have the dummy satellite in the lowest satellite
> priority, and a dummy keps entry which would have the dummy satellite
> always in view. However, I don’t know how to construct such a keps
> element.
>
> Perhaps there is a more elegant way. Suggestions?
